Key things to know before moving to a residential home

Moving to a residential home is a significant life transition that requires careful consideration and preparation. Here are essential things to know before making this important decision:

Evaluate your needs:

Assess your current and future needs, considering aspects such as healthcare requirements, mobility, and social interaction. Choose a residential home that aligns with your specific needs to ensure a comfortable and supportive living environment.

Financial planning:

Understand the financial implications of moving to a residential home. Explore costs, payment options, and potential financial assistance or government programs that may be available. A clear financial plan will contribute to a smoother transition.

Visit multiple homes:

Take the time to visit several residential homes to get a feel for the environment, services offered, and the overall atmosphere. Engage with staff and residents to gain insights into daily life and assess whether the home meets your preferences.

Family and social considerations:

Discuss your decision with family members and consider their proximity to the residential home. Maintaining social connections is crucial, so evaluate the opportunities for socialization and community engagement within and outside the facility.

Understand the services provided:

Familiarize yourself with the services and amenities offered by the residential home. This may include healthcare support, recreational activities, meal options, and other facilities. Ensure that the home provides the level of care and services you require.

Review contracts and policies:

Thoroughly review the contracts, policies, and terms of residency before making a commitment. Clarify any questions you may have about fees, rules, and the termination process. Understanding the terms in advance will prevent misunderstandings later on.

Moving to a residential home is a significant life chapter, and being well-informed and prepared can make the process more seamless and positive. By carefully considering your needs, finances, and the environment of the residential home, you can embark on this transition with confidence and peace of mind.
